5 Reasons to Join an All Woman's Gym

An all woman's gym can be a great alternative to the more overcrowded, less personal co-ed gym. Here are five reasons to join a gym designed specifically for women.

A new year has arrived and you've made a firm commitment to get fit. You're watching your diet and are eager to start a regular exercise program. Realizing you'll be more committed if you join a gym, you explore the possibilities. You aren't eager to parade your less than perfect figure around for the world to see. If you are a bit embarrassed by the shape you're in, you may way to consider joining an all women's gym. These gyms which are popping up around the country have struck a responsive cord with women who don't want to join a traditionally male dominated gym. What are the advantages to joining an all women's gym?

Special Equipment Designed for Women

Many exclusively women's gyms have equipment specially designed for the needs of women. Curves, a gym for women only, uses hydraulic equipment designed to conform to the contours of a woman's body, ensuring proper alignment during exercise performance. This allows for a more effective workout and reduces the risk of potential injury.

They Tend to be Smaller and More Intimate

In contrast to many of the large, co-ed gyms such as Bally, fitness centers for women tend to be smaller and more intimate. You're less likely to feel lost and out of place in these smaller facilities. As a generalization, they're less crowded and stress provoking with shorter waits to use the exercise machines. After all, you don't go to the gym to feel stressed, do you?

Less Embarrassment

If you've never worked out before, it can be overwhelming to join a large, co-ed gym where it seems that everyone knows how to use the equipment. Smaller fitness centers for women have less equipment and more instructors to teach you how to do the exercises properly. Gyms for women such as Curves also tend to have more structured programs to help you reach your goals quickly and efficiently.

More Support

When you join a gym designed for women, both the members and staff tend to be friendly and supportive in your efforts to lose weight and get fit. You'll also find support among your fellow female gym members who may have experienced your same struggles and doubts about fitness and weight control. When you join a fitness center for women, you get a strong support system to help you gain confidence in your abilities.

Special Programs for Women's Needs

Many fitness centers for women have programs designed for the prevention of health problems unique to women such as osteoporosis. They may have an exercise track created specifically to help preserve bone health and build stronger bones. This is something you may want to verify before making a commitment if this issue is of concern to you.
